logo

Output 50de13792a5f4976bd4e9dd7a343ab3eb6a42cd996ca251552b5faf4a8cc2791:0

value
609999577
script pubkey
OP_0 OP_PUSHBYTES_20 dd05387574503b38d66a5a4935d24d1316c60fc4
address
bc1qm5znsat52qan34n2tfynt5jdzvtvvr7y3f03dt
transaction
50de13792a5f4976bd4e9dd7a343ab3eb6a42cd996ca251552b5faf4a8cc2791